The medium-sized HC-545 VTOL fixed-wing UAV features a high-wing compound aerodynamic layout. Fully built with carbon fiber composites, the aircraft is lightweight and robust. Its wings, tail booms and VTOL assemblies adopt quick-detachable modular structures to enable easy assembly, disassembly and transit. Equipped with standardized universal mounting interfaces, the airframe supports a wide range of mission payloads, such as EO reconnaissance systems, aerial survey & 3D modeling equipment, airborne communication units, LiDAR, satellite communication terminals and acoustic-optic devices. It is applicable to multiple sectors, including land surveying and mapping, pipeline inspection, wildfire prevention, emergency rescue, border security, aerial relay and scientific research tests.

Equipped with an onboard flight control computer and miniature integrated GPS/INS navigation system, the system supports one-touch automatic takeoff, landing, hovering, circling, return-to-home, altitude hold, parachute deployment, and autonomous cruise along pre-planned routes in multiple modes.
